What is Projects.co.id?
So, what exactly is projects.co.id? In a nutshell, it's an online marketplace where clients can post their project requirements, and freelancers can bid on those projects. Think of it as a virtual meeting place for talent and opportunities. The platform covers a wide range of categories, including web development, graphic design, writing, translation, and much more. This means there's a good chance you'll find projects that match your skills and experience. The platform is specifically tailored for the Indonesian market, offering local clients and freelancers a convenient and user-friendly experience. Setting Up Your Projects.co.id Profile: A Step-by-Step Guide
Alright, you're ready to jump in, that's awesome! The first step to freelance success on projects.co.id is creating a killer profile. Your profile is your virtual resume, so it's essential to make it stand out. Here's how to create a profile that grabs attention:
Registration and Verification
- Sign Up: Go to the projects.co.id website and click the "Sign Up" button. You'll be prompted to enter your basic information, like your name, email address, and a strong password. Ensure you use a valid email address because the platform will send you a verification link.
- Email Verification: Check your email for a verification link sent by projects.co.id. Click the link to verify your account. This step is crucial for activating your profile.
- Phone Verification: To enhance your profile's credibility and security, you may be asked to verify your phone number. Follow the instructions provided by the platform.
Crafting Your Profile
- Profile Picture: Choose a professional-looking headshot or a photo that accurately represents you. A clear, friendly picture can significantly increase your credibility and make you more approachable.
- Headline: Write a catchy headline that summarizes your expertise. Something like "Experienced Web Developer" or "Creative Graphic Designer" works great.
- Summary/About Me: This is where you shine! Write a compelling summary of your skills, experience, and what makes you unique. Highlight your key strengths, the types of projects you excel in, and any specific achievements or accolades. Use strong keywords that clients might search for, and remember to keep it concise and engaging. Think of it as your elevator pitch. You want to capture the client's interest immediately.
- Skills: List all your relevant skills. Be specific! Instead of just writing "design," specify "UI/UX Design," "Logo Design," or "Brochure Design." Clients use these keywords when searching for freelancers. Make it easier for them to find you.
- Portfolio: This is the most important part! Upload samples of your best work. This could be previous projects, designs, articles, or any other relevant examples. Make sure your portfolio showcases the quality of your work and highlights your abilities. Include a variety of projects to show your versatility.
- Education and Experience: Add details about your education and work experience. This provides additional context and strengthens your profile's credibility. List your degrees, certifications, and previous roles.
- Pricing: Indicate your preferred rates or pricing structure. Be upfront and transparent about your costs. This helps clients understand your value.
- Languages: List all the languages you speak and your proficiency level. This is particularly important for translation and writing gigs. Good communication skills are essential for client satisfaction.

Finding Projects and Bidding Effectively
Now that your profile is sparkling, it's time to find some work! Finding and bidding on projects are key to landing gigs on projects.co.id. Here's how to navigate the platform and submit winning bids:
Searching for Projects
- Explore the Project Listings: Browse the project listings regularly. Projects.co.id provides a variety of filters to help you narrow down your search. Use these filters to focus on projects that match your skills and interests.
- Use Keywords: Use relevant keywords in your search to find specific project types. For example, if you're a writer, search for keywords like "content writing," "blog posts," or "copywriting."
- Sort and Filter: Sort projects by date, budget, or other criteria to find the most relevant opportunities. Filter the listings to display projects that meet your criteria, such as budget, category, or experience level.
Crafting Winning Bids
- Read the Project Brief: Carefully read the project brief to understand the client's needs, requirements, and expectations. Pay close attention to the details, and make sure you understand the scope of the project before you bid.
- Write a Personalized Proposal: A generic proposal won't cut it. Address the client by name (if available) and tailor your proposal to the specific project. Highlight your relevant skills and experience and explain how you can help the client achieve their goals. Show them that you've understood the project's requirements.
- Highlight Your Value: Clearly explain why you're the best person for the job. Showcase your unique skills, experience, and the value you can bring to the project. This is your chance to stand out from the competition.
- Provide a Clear Plan: Outline your approach to the project. Describe the steps you'll take to complete the work, your timeline, and your project management strategy. Clients appreciate clear, well-defined plans.
- Quote a Competitive Price: Research the going rates for similar projects on projects.co.id. Provide a fair and competitive price. Be clear about your pricing structure and any additional costs.
- Set a Realistic Timeline: Give yourself enough time to complete the project without rushing. Be realistic about your availability. Overpromising and under-delivering is a sure way to lose future opportunities.
- Showcase Your Portfolio: Include links to your portfolio and highlight relevant samples that demonstrate your capabilities.
- Proofread Your Bid: Always proofread your proposal for any errors. Attention to detail is crucial when presenting yourself to potential clients.

Getting Paid and Building Your Reputation
Getting paid and building a strong reputation are critical to long-term freelance success. Projects.co.id provides a secure payment system, and following the right strategies can help you establish a positive reputation. These are super important for building a sustainable freelance career.
Payment Process
- Invoice and Payments: Projects.co.id provides an escrow service that protects both you and the client. Once the project is completed and approved, the client releases the payment, and you receive the funds.
- Payment Options: Familiarize yourself with the payment options offered by projects.co.id. Ensure you have a valid payment method set up to receive funds.
- Invoice Tracking: Keep track of all your invoices and payments to ensure you're paid on time.
- Dispute Resolution: In case of any payment issues, utilize the dispute resolution process provided by projects.co.id.
